Recognizing the Auction Process
Before participating in a public auction, whether in-person or through online art auctions, it's essential to recognize exactly how the process functions. Auctions operate an affordable bidding system, where customers put bids on products, and the highest prospective buyer wins. While the idea is simple, the method behind successful bidding calls for preparation, perseverance, and insight.
Lots of auctions provide catalogs or on the internet listings prior to the event. These resources supply comprehensive summaries of the things available, including provenance, problem, and approximated value. Examining this details allows bidders to determine items of passion and set reasonable assumptions.
Investigating Your Desired Items
Among one of the most crucial aspects of bidding at an auction is research study. Prior to positioning a proposal, take the time to find out about the products you want. Whether it's art, vintages, or antiques, recognizing the background, market fads, and existing worth of comparable pieces will provide you an edge. This knowledge will help you determine a competitive yet reasonable bidding process restriction.
Consulting with art appraisers can give much deeper understandings into an item's worth. Their competence enables purchasers to evaluate whether an item is valued relatively and whether it aligns with market trends. In addition, evaluators can assist identify credibility, problem issues, and possible reconstruction expenses, guaranteeing that buyers make educated decisions.
Establishing a Budget and Sticking to It
The enjoyment of a live public auction can often cause impulsive decisions. First-time buyers frequently obtain caught up in bidding process wars, which can drive prices past their original spending plan. Setting a clear spending plan before the public auction and adhering to it is vital to staying clear of overspending.
To develop a budget plan, consider extra prices beyond the winning quote. These might include the purchaser's costs, taxes, shipping costs, and potential repair expenses. By determining the complete cost ahead of time, you can bid with self-confidence, knowing that your purchase stays within your economic limits.
Establishing a Bidding Strategy
An effective public auction experience is not just about bidding the greatest quantity. Strategic bidding process can boost your chances of winning without overpaying. One efficient technique is to begin with a modest bid to signal rate of interest without showing excessive passion. Observing various other prospective buyers' actions can give valuable insight into the competition.
Timing is also a vital aspect. Some skilled prospective buyers wait up until the last minutes to put a quote, wishing to dissuade additional competition. Others prefer to make incremental rises to gradually check the limits of their competitors. Comprehending various bidding techniques can assist first-time buyers navigate the fast-paced setting with self-confidence.
Comprehending the Different Types of Auctions
Auctions can be found in different styles, each with its own regulations and characteristics. Conventional in-person auctions provide an engaging ambience where prospective buyers can communicate with the salesclerk and sight items firsthand. Online art auctions, on the other hand, deal benefit and accessibility, permitting buyers to get involved from anywhere.
Timed auctions are an additional prominent layout where bidding takes place within a set duration. The highest quote at the closing time wins the item. Unlike online public auctions, there is no immediate back-and-forth bidding process, making it essential to put a solid quote prior to time goes out.
Preventing Common Pitfalls
First-time auction buyers might encounter difficulties along the road, but recognizing potential mistakes can aid prevent expensive blunders. One usual mistake is stopping working to review the public auction terms and conditions. These policies detail vital details such as payment due dates, return plans, and responsibility for problems.
Another pitfall is overbidding because of enjoyment or competitors. While winning a proposal is thrilling, it's vital to remain concentrated on the thing's real worth as opposed to obtaining caught up in the minute. If a bidding process battle presses the cost beyond your budget plan, it's finest to step back and wait on another opportunity.
